table of contents
DIFF3(1) | Käyttäjän sovellukset | DIFF3(1) |
NIMI¶
diff3 - vertaa kolmea tiedostoa rivi riviltä
YLEISKATSAUS¶
diff3 [VALITSIN]... TIEDOSTONI VANHATIEDOSTO TIEDOSTOSI
KUVAUS¶
Vertaa kolmea tiedostoa rivi riviltä.
Pitkien valitsinten pakolliset argumentit ovat pakollisia myös lyhyille.
- -A, --show-all
- tulosta kaikki muutokset, ristiriidat merkiten
- -e, --ed
- tulosta TIEDOSTOONI ed-skripti, joka sisältää VANHANTIEDOSTON muutokset verrattuna TIEDOSTOOSI
- -E, --show-overlap
- kuin -e, mutta ristiriidat merkiten
- -3, --easy-only
- kuin -e, mutta vain ei-päällekkäiset muutokset
- -x, --overlap-only
- kuin -e, mutta vain päällekkäiset muutokset
- -X
- kuin -x, mutta ristiriidat merkiten
- -i
- lisää komennot ”w” ja ”q” ed-skripteihin
- -m, --merge
- tulosta varsinainen yhdistetty tiedosto -A:n mukaisesti ellei muita valitsimia annettu
- -a, --text
- käsittele kaikki tiedostot tekstinä
- --strip-trailing-cr
- poista vaununpalautus syötteen lopusta
- -T, --initial-tab
- kohdista sarkaimet lisäämällä sarkaimia
- --diff-program=OHJELMA
- käytä OHJELMAa tiedostojen vertaamiseen
- -L, --label=NIMIÖ
- käytä NIMIÖtä tiedostonimen sijaan (voidaan toistaa enintään kolmesti)
- --help
- näytä tämä ohje ja poistu
- -v, --version
- näytä versiotiedot ja poistu
Oletustulostusmuoto on jossain määrin ihmisluettava esitys muutoksista.
Valitsimet -e, -E, -x, -X (ja vastaavat pitkät) johtavat ed(1)-skriptin tulostamiseen oletusmuodon sijaan.
Valitsin -m (--merge) saa diff3:n tekemään yhdistämisen sisäisesti ja tulostamaan varsinaisen yhdistetyn tiedoston. Epätavalliselle syötteelle tämä on vankempaa kuin edin käyttäminen.
Jos TIEDOSTOa ei ole annettu, tai se on ”-”, luetaan vakiosyötettä. Paluuarvo on onnistuessa 0, ristiriitatilanteissa 1, ja ongelmatilanteissa 2.
TEKIJĶ
Kirjoittanut Randy Smith.
VIRHEISTÄ ILMOITTAMINEN¶
Ilmoita ohjelmistovioista (englanniksi) osoitteeseen
bug-DIFFutils@gnu.org
GNU diffutils-kotisivu: <https://www.gnu.org/software/diffutils/>
Yleisohjeita GNU-ohjelmistojen käyttöön:
<https://www.gnu.org/gethelp/>
TEKIJÄNOIKEUDET¶
Copyright © 2023 Free Software Foundation, Inc. Lisenssi
GPLv3+: GNU GPL versio 3 tai myöhempi
<https://gnu.org/licenses/gpl.html>.
Tämä on vapaa ohjelmisto; sitä saa vapaasti muuttaa ja
levittää edelleen. Siinä määrin kuin laki
sallii, TAKUUTA EI OLE.
KATSO MYÖS¶
Ohjelman diff3 täydellinen dokumentaatio ylläpidetään Texinfo-manuaalissa. Mikäli ohjelmat info ja diff3 on täysin asennettu, komennon
- info diff3
pitäisi antaa täydellinen manuaali luettavaksi.
KÄÄNNÖS¶
Tämän käsikirjan suomenkielisen käännöksen tekivät Tommi Vainikainen <mucus@pcuf.fi>
Tämä käännös on ilmainen dokumentaatio; katso tekijänoikeusehdot GNU General Public License -versiosta 3 tai uudemmasta. Emme ota vastuuta.
Toukokuuta 2023 | diffutils 3.10 |